Chelsea announce three-year deal for forward Runham

Chelsea on Saturday announced a new three-year contract for forward Frankie Runham.

In a statement on their website, the Premier League west London club congratulated the 18-year-old for the deal.

“Frankie Runham has signed a new three-year contract with Chelsea. Congratulations, Frankie,” Chelsea’s statement read.

Runham joined the Blues at eight years old and has moved through the youth ranks.

He made his under-18 debut during the 2022–23 campaign.

Runham was a regular for Chelsea’s Under-18s last season and played important roles in their Premier League South title win and Under-17 Premier League Cup triumph.
